[TOP STORY] Uncontrolled sewage damaging SA’s World Heritage Sites

Loading player...
‘Robben Island is not just a World Heritage Site, it's also the home of an endangered species, the African penguin, and it's a marine protected area, and we are picking up all these chemical compounds in the sediments,’ says Professor Emeritus Leslie Petrik, University of the Western Cape's Department of Chemistry.
